    Profile

    • Bike, also known as bicycles or cycle, is two-wheeled small land vehicles with handlebars attached to the front wheel.
      The wheels of a normal bike are mounted in-line in a metal frame. The rider sits on a saddle, power the cycle by moving the pedals which drive the rear wheel through a chain.
      Bike is called 'Fahrrad' in Germany, 'bicyclette' in French, '自行车' in Chinese and 'велосипед' in Russia.
      After being invented for more than 200 years, bike is welcomed in every corner of the world.

    Parts and components

    • - Wheel : Most bicycles have two wheels, the front wheel and the rear wheel. Each wheel is composted of hub, spokes, nipples, tire and rim.
      - Frame : the main structure of a bike. Most frame of bikes are made of steel, aluminum, titanium, or carbon fiber. The frame is composed of a top tube, head tube, seat tube, down tube, bottom bracket shell, seat stays, Fork, and a chain stays.
      - Fork : the front part of a bike with two-legs, which is used to holds the front wheel in place. The steerer tube is a part of the fork, it extends up into the head tube and got hold with the bike frame.
      - handlebar : the component to control the direction of the bike. Usually there is a bar-ends attached. It covers drop bar, flat bar, and riser bar according to the shape of the bar.
      - Pedals and Crank arms : This is the component for people to input power.
      - Chain: The mechanical part to transfer the power from pedals to the rear wheel.
      - Brake: The mechanical part to slow or stop the bike.
      - Cage : a component attached on the frame to hold bottled water.
      - Bike seat : This is the main point to support the weight of people.
      - Bicycle light : It is only equipped when necessary.
      - Bell : This is an equipment to cautions other vehicle or people.
      - Reflector : It make you visible in the evening when car lights covers you.
      - Fender : a small device to avoid mud.

    Advantages

    • Save your time
    • The speed of bike is much faster than waling. It saved around 4/5 time to office or back to home. It even can save 9/10 time in downtown of a big city.
    • You can use the saved time to read book, listen music, taste a cup of coffee or even have a longer sleeping time.
    • No traffic jam
    • Bike will never be stuck in a traffic jam, you always can find a way out. You will be envied when you slide by the driver in a traffic jam.
    • Save money
    • You need to pay when take a bus, subway or taxi to office. More cost is needed if you drive to work, such as the gas, parking cost, expressway fee, etc.
      Taking your bicycle however won't cost you a penny.
    • Keep you healthy
    • Being a kind of aerobic exercise, cycling is helpful to improve your heart and lung. There is fewer sick days since you take bike to office.
    • Better shape
    • Bike is not designed for fitness, but more and more people use bike as an important equipment. You may find the change on your shape and muscle after a long term exercising.
    • Good mood
    • While the landscape slide from you and your bike, cycling always bring you happiness and keep you in good mood. Just like Kennedy said, Nothing compares with the simple pleasure of a bike ride.
    • Improve ability in balance
    • Two wheels are in one line. Riders have to find the balance position while cycling, which is very helpful to improve the balancing ability of rider.
    • Protect the earth
    • Wile bring convenience to people, most new type of vehicles use fuel and electricity as power, which leads to a large scale mining and awful pollution.
      More and more people realized that some modern technology based on fuel and coal is bring the earth to the end in an unbelievable speed.
      Park you car in home and take bicycle to office, if it is within 10 km. This is one of the activities to save the earth and leave the green mountains and blue sky to our offspring.
    • Easy to use
    • Bike does not need drive license and easy to be learned.

    Disadvantages

    • Bike is not as fast as a motorcycle.
      Compared with car, bike does not provide enough protection in traffic accidents.
      Most bicycles do not provide shelter against the rain or snow.
      Not friendly for long distance transfer.
      Bike is easy to be stolen.
      Does not covered by insurance like car.

    History

    • - There were several decades of simpler bicycle designing in 16th century. But no one bike was really produced.
      - Karl von Drais of German invented precursor to the modern bicycle in early 19th century. Pedals, steering or brake are still not available on the machine. The rider have to treadle against the ground to gather speed before raising legs and let the bike cruise till it slow down and start another round of treadling.
      - First three-wheeler was created in 1850, which offers a more stable Riding.
      - In 1864, Two French carriage makers ( Pierre Michaux and Pierre Lallemen) added peddles on wood bike, which get the foot of riders off the ground. Brake was not created.
      - Four years later, Pierre Michaux and Pierre Lallemen created metal bike with rubber tires and ball bearings. The huge front wheel is the feature of bike in that period, which make it very hard to get on or get down, and the machine is not stable.
      - High-wheel bicycle was created in 1869, which offers higher speed, light weight and more comfortable riding than previous design.
      - Unicycles, one-wheeled bicycles, was invented in 1869.
      - Chain was added on the bike by Englishman John Kemp Starley in 1885, which pass the energy on petals to the rear wheel. This generation of bike is equipped with metal frame, rubber tires, roller chain, one gear and coaster brakes, which offers a safe, comfortable and speed riding. Both wheels are in the same size, which is very important in the bicycle industry.
      - Folding bike was invented in 1894.
      - Hosea W. Libbey files an electric bicycle design in 1897.
      - Internal hub gears was invented in 1903.
      - Spring fork and wide tire were equipped to handle the abuse, which later became the preliminary design for the mountain bike.
      - The velocar was invented in 1924.
      - Kikestand was added on bike in 1940.
      - Mountain bike was created in 1979.
      - Cog are added ot the rear gear cluster in 1984. The top speed reach 24.
      - The Sanyo Encale Electric bike was released with Nicd batteries.
      - Modern bicycle frame are made in carbon fiber, which make the bike more lighter and loved by people.
      - 10-cog rear cluster with 30-speed was created in 2002.
      - In 2010, worldwide production of bicycles is in the range of 125 to 130 billion.

    Classification of Bike

    • Road Bikes
    • A kind of bike designed for riding on smooth paved trails, which offers drop bars, light-weight frames and skinny tires.
      Regarded as one of the fastest one, road bike is not suggested to be ridden on off-road. The wheel diameter of Road bike is larger than the average mountain bike.
    • Mountain Bicycles
    • It is designed for riding on off-road. Most mountain bicycles are equipped with low gear range for climbing steep slope.
      Shock absorbers can be found on part of mountain bikes. Mountain bikes with no suspension are called rigid.
      The bike with extremely wide tires is regarded as a mountain bike. Compared with ordinary bicycles, Mountain bicycles is not easy to be damaged.
    • Touring Bikes
    • Designed for pavement, Touring bicycles can be regarded as a special road bike. Most touring bikes are equipped with a leisure frame, which make the rider more upright and not easy to be tired. So the touring bikes is available to take several days long distance riding.
      Compare with normal road bike, touring bikes is available to carry heavy luggage.
    • All Road Bikes
    • With another name Adventure Bikes, all road bikes are designed to have ability to be ridden on off-road trails, gravel or grass.
      Compared with road bike, the frame geometry of all road bikes are longer and more upright.
    • Time Trial Bikes
    • Time Trial Bikes is a kind of racing bikes. The handlebars are designed based on aerodynamic theory, which make the riders to crouch forward to reduce the resistance of wind.
    • Fixed-Gear Bikes
    • Fixed-Gear Bikes is a kind of special bike with single gear, which make it easy to be maintained, and you have to move your feet follow the pedal while the bike is moving. Brake is not necessary on the fixed gear bike because the pedal connected with fixed gear can work as a brake.
      When your pedal forward, the bike move forward; when you pedal backward, the bike move backward. Fixed-Gear Bikes is loved by many your people or students because of its feature, but this kind of bike were designed for bicycle racing.
    • Leisure Bikes
    • With comfortable, wide tire and a large comfortable seat, Leisure bike is designed for casual riding.
      Most leisure bikes is equipped with hight and upright handlebar, which make it possible to have a upright position in ridding.
      The coaster brake can help you to stop the bike while you pedal backwards. This is a good choice for commuting.
    • Folding Bikes
    • Folding bikes was designed mainly for saving space. You can put the folded bikes in your vehicle trunk, or take it on train. It does not need much space when you put it in home.
    • Multi-person Bicycles
    • Known as co-drivers, Multi-person bicycles are coordinated by two or more people. The main handlebar and direction are controlled by the first person on bike.
      Bikes for two persons are also called 'Tandem Bikes'. Multi-person Bicycles are mainly used for couples, families, friends, or travelers in attractions.
    • BMX Bikes
    • BMX Bicycles were designed kids because of their small size. It is favored by both child and adult for various styles of trick and stunt riding.
    • Children's bicycle
    • Designed and produced for child, Children's bicycles are also called paddling of kids. Children's strollers, baby walkers and children's tricycles are also included in this category.
    • Fitness Bikes
    • Fitness Bicycles can be powered by arms, legs or both. This is a good product to lose weight or taking exercising.
    • Bike for Extreme Sport
    • Designed for extreme sports, this kind of bike is also called technical bicycle. Lighter but very strong frame are equipped to make it possible for stunt performances or racing. Part of this kind of bike do not provide transmission, rack, or even the brakes.

    Note

    • - Avoid the the front of the seat upturned.
      - Don’t wear headphones to listen to music while you cycling.
      - Don’t hunch your shoulders in cycling.
      - Don't keep your hands too far from brakes, always prepared to slow your bike.
      - Do not stare at the rear wheel of the bike in front of you.
      - Do not swerve out to the left and around when the car in front of your is turning to right. Slow down, wait for the car to turn and then continue your cycling.

    Tips

    • - Being one of the most important components of bikes, frame decides the durable of the whole bike. Lightness, firmness and flexibility is the standard when you choose a good frame for your bike. Welding procedures and painting should also be taken into consideration.
      - Bicycle is one of the best tools to prevent heart problems.
      - If available, a soft seat is suggested, which can reduce the pressure of your body.
      - Helmet is a must equipment for bike riding, which can protect your head from injuries.
      - Tire repair tools are necessary when you take a long distance biking trip. Water, food and knee pads are also suggestion.
      - Tilt your head every few minutes to stave off tight neck muscles.
      - Stop to enjoy the scenery every 40 minutes in long distance riding, which save you from muscle soreness and fatigues.
      - Keep your head up in cycling to keep the road condition in your mind and leave enough time to react when there is obstacles on the road.
      - Keep your arms in line with your body, not splayed elbows out too much, which make yourself more aerodynamic.
      - Keep the distance at least one meter with a parked car, in case the car door opened out of your expecting.
